| Gov't to offer record 11,000 scholarships in 2007 |

BEIJING, Dec. 21 (Xinhua) -- The Chinese government
will provide scholarships for a record 11,000 foreign students in China next
year.
Vice Minister of Education Zhang Xinsheng said at a
show for foreign exchange students at Peking University on Thursday that the
government attached much importance to student exchanges.
Higher education institutes and big cities, including
Beijing, Shanghai, Tianjin and Chongqing, and the provinces of Yunnan, Hubei and
Liaoning, would fund scholarships for foreign students.
"The government and universities will take concrete
measures to improve education quality, so as to better serve the increasing
number of foreign students," Zhang said.
He said the number of foreign students had risen
rapidly with China's economic and social development, especially after the
policy of reform and opening up was adopted in 1978.
In 2005, China received 140,000 foreign students from
179 countries.
"The exchange of students is an important part of
international education cooperation, and an important way to make friends," he
said.
He said the government would enhance international
education exchanges and cooperation, and join with other countries to create a
sound and harmonious environment for educational development.
